If you are not a currently enrolled Washburn student or actively employed faculty/staff, you may check out books and utilize the Interlibrary Loan system as a Guest Borrower. To get a Guest Borrower card, you must be over 18 years old and bring a valid ID with a Kansas address to the Welcome Desk at the Washburn University Library. Anyone 18 years old or younger will need to have a parent or guardian obtain the Guest Borrower card.
